Comparing hotel prices from multiple sites...

Hotel Albert Court (Liverpool, United Kingdom)

Hotel Albert Court (Liverpool, United Kingdom)

About Albert Court

Located in the heart of Liverpool city centre, Albert Court is within walking distance of both the city’s universities, Liverpool Lime Street railway station and Royal Liverpool Hospital. It has various types of accommodation suitable for different budgets as well as individuals or groups. The apartments are self-catering with bedrooms generally in clusters of four to five. Each bedroom is outfitted with an en suite bathroom and each flat has a fully equipped kitchen, living room and dining area. Linens and toiletries are provided. Laundry facilities are available. Wi-Fi is included.

Top amenities

  • WiFi in lobby
  • Free WiFi
  • Pool
  • Spa(Unavailable)
  • Parking(Unavailable)
  • Pets(Unavailable)
  • A/C(Unavailable)
  • Restaurant(Unavailable)
  • Hotel bar(Unavailable)
  • Gym(Unavailable)

Rating overview

8.5
trivago Rating Index® based on 196  reviews from:
  • Hotels.com(8.6/10)
  • LocationNot rated yet
  • RoomsNot rated yet
  • ServiceNot rated yet

All amenities

Property amenities
  1. Lift
  2. 24-hour reception
  3. Laundry service
  4. WiFi in public areas
Wellness / Spa
  1. Sauna
Room amenities
  1. Shower
  2. Ironing board
  3. Openable windows
  4. Hairdryer
Sports facilities
  1. Pool table
  2. Table tennis
Accessibility
  1. Accessible parking

Arrival / Departure

  1. Check in: 14:00
  2. Check out: 11:00

Contact

211 London Road , L3 8JD , Liverpool , United Kingdom
Telephone: +44(0)3303633000 | 

Frequently Asked Questions about Albert Court

  • Is there a pool area at Albert Court?

    Yes, Albert Court offers 1 pool area.

  • Are pets allowed at Albert Court?

    No, Albert Court doesn’t allow pets.

  • Is parking available at Albert Court?

    Yes, Albert Court provides Accessible parking for guests.

  • What time is check-in and check-out at Albert Court?

    Check-in at Albert Court is available from: . Check-out time is by .

  • Where is Albert Court located?

    Albert Court is located in 211 London Road, L3 8JD, Liverpool, United Kingdom.